Cotton Cords: Soft, Sustainable, and Structured    


Cotton is the most vividly used macrame material, which is soft, sustainable, and structured. The undeniable charm and smoothness of cotton cords make them gentle to work with and knot feasibly. Cotton cords are made with natural fibers, which bring the vibrant yet gracious macrame products. 


The diverse variety of cotton cords allows the artist to knot the high-grade macrame products. However, the cotton cords are available in single-stranded, twisted, and braided forms. The tight knotting and detailing are possible in cotton cords. From designing in different colours to customization, everything is done using the cotton cords intrinsically. 


In addition, the cotton cords are biodegradable, eco-friendly, and made of excellent fibers. With the use of cotton cords, you can create wall hangings, chair runners, table runners, plant hangers, etc. These thin fibres are easy to brush through and offer a soft look to the macrame product.

Jute Cords: Earthy Yet Resilient     


The natural yet rustic charm is achievable through the jute cords. The earthy yet resilient texture of jute cords nurtures the home decor significantly. The aesthetic glow to the home is brought using jute cord knotted macrame products. It is also sustainable, eco-friendly, and easy to use. The brownish hue it offers to macrame products tends to nourish the beauty of the home. 


The jute cords have higher tensile strength and are ideal for bearing heavy products. The roughness of jute fibers makes them tough to use for beginners. Those people who want to keep the home decor raw and blissful should go for jute cords. The textured quality of jute cords adds depth and character to the macrame products.


In addition, jute fabric allows the home decor or outdoor places to look organic yet blossoming with a vintage look. The creative endeavors become more pleasant and dynamic with jute cords. It is predominantly used for creating wall hangings, plant hangers, swing chairs, etc.

Polyester: Durable Yet Precision-rich

Shiny yet subtle macrame products come in polyester. It has the strength and durability that stimulates precision. The polyester macrame cords provide higher tensile strength and long-lasting colour eminence. It is primarily used for knotting jewellery items, outdoor macrame projects, etc. 


Polyester macrame cords are perfect for outdoor decor as they are resistant to weather conditions. The easy-to-maintain and knotting make it ideal for common use. The beginner can easily use the macrame cords made of polyester and bring the aroma of brilliance to their balcony, outdoor locations, etc. 


The clarity of knotting, charm, and shiny texture allows people to use polyester cords exceptionally. The sophistication of polyester knotting tends to infuse a sense of grace and luxury into home decor. These are excellent for rejuvenating the home spaces and bringing everlasting shine.
